Yummy Greek Salad (with lettuce and no onions)

Prep Time 10 minutes
Course Salad
Servings 1 person
Calories 322 kcal

Equipment

  • 1 4 oz mason jar

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up spring greens
  • 1 cup baby spinach
  • 1/4 cup cherry tomatoes
  • 1/4 cup cucumber
  • 1/4 cup Kalamata olives
  • 1/4 cup cubed feta cheese
  • 1/4 cup bell pepper
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ice
  • 1 tbsp olive oil extra virgin
  • 1 tbsp balsamic vinegar
  • 1/4 tsp dried oregano
  • 1/4 tsp granulated garlic
  • 1/4 tsp sea salt
  • 1/4 tsp ground black pepper

Instructions
 

  • Chop the cherry tomatoes, cucumber & bell pepper into bite-sized pieces.
  • In a large shallow bowl, layer the tomatoes, cucumber, olives, feta cheese & bell pepper over the spring greens and baby spinach.
  • In a small mason jar, combine the lemon juice, olive oil, vinegar, oregano, garlic, salt and pepper. Put the lid on the jar and shake until the ingredients combine to make a dressing.
  • Drizzle the dressing over the salad, mix and enjoy your Greek salad.

Nutrition

Calories: 322kcalCarbohydrates: 13gProtein: 8gFat: 28gSaturated Fat: 8gPolyunsaturated Fat: 2gMonounsaturated Fat: 16gCholesterol: 33mgSodium: 1570mgPotassium: 465mgFiber: 3gSugar: 6gVitamin A: 4489IUVitamin C: 71mgCalcium: 260mgIron: 2mg
